Enter Royal Caribbean’s Oasis of the Seas (and her sister ships Allure, Harmony, Symphony, Wonder and Utopia) —cruise ships so big, so packed with things to do, your kids just might forget to tell you they’re bored.
Let’s talk perks:
🚢 Endless Activities – Oasis of the Seas isn’t just a ship; it’s basically a floating city with zip lines, surf simulators, mini-golf, rock climbing walls, and ice skating. Translation: your kids will actually choose to leave their phones behind for five minutes because riding a wave simulator is way cooler than scrolling TikTok.
🎭 Entertainment That Wows Everyone – Broadway-style shows, high-diving aqua theater performances, and live music give you the chance to remind your teens that, yes, entertainment does exist outside of YouTube. Bonus: you’ll enjoy it too, without needing subtitles or headphones.
🍔 Food for Every Mood – From casual grab-and-go pizza to specialty dining, there’s no arguing over “what’s for dinner.” Your teen can get tacos, you can get sushi, and no one has to do the dishes. That’s the kind of vacation miracle every parent deserves.
🛌 Space to Spread Out – Let’s face it, teens and personal space are a package deal. With Oasis’s variety of cabins and hangout zones, you’re not all crammed into one room listening to your 14-year-old sigh dramatically because “there’s literally nothing to do.”
🌊 Teen-Friendly Freedom (and Parent-Friendly Relaxation) – Oasis has designated teen lounges and activities that give older kids independence without giving you a heart attack. Translation: they get to feel cool, and you get to sit by the pool in peace with a frozen cocktail.
